VMI Football downed at nationally-ranked Mercer

MACON, Ga. – The VMI Football Team traveled to Macon to take on the nationally-ranked Mercer Bears on Saturday afternoon, falling by a score of 62-0.

VMI now drops to 1-7 on the year (0-4 SoCon) while No. 14/17 Mercer moves to 6-1 overall and a perfect 5-0 in league play.
